  • Understanding Edge AI: A Game Changer for Data Processing

  • In recent years, discussions around artificial intelligence have intensified, with one term emerging as a frontrunner: Edge AI. This innovative technology is garnering attention as it moves AI processing directly to devices, allowing data to be generated and analyzed locally rather than relying on distant cloud servers. According to Baris Sarer, a leading voice at Deloitte's AI practice for technology and media, this shift allows businesses to streamline operations significantly. By processing data in real-time at the 'edge' of the network—on smartphones, IoT devices, and personal computers—companies can enhance decision-making without the pitfalls associated with public cloud connections, including waiting times and privacy concerns. Mat Gilbert, another expert in the field, emphasizes the revolutionary potential of Edge AI to minimize not just data transfer times, but also significantly bolster privacy and security, making it vital in environments where immediate action is crucial.

  • Real-World Applications of Edge AI: Industries Revolutionized

  • Edge AI is no longer just theoretical; several industries are already experiencing transformative changes due to its application. For example, in healthcare, portable diagnostic devices enhanced by Edge AI provide immediate insights, facilitating life-saving decisions in real time. Similarly, autonomous vehicles equipped with Edge AI capabilities can make instantaneous navigational choices, ensuring safety on the roads. In the industrial sector, on-site data processing leads to optimized productivity and operational enhancements, further showcasing how Edge AI can streamline various processes. Retail businesses are utilizing Edge AI to improve customer experiences and optimize inventory management, while consumer electronics firms are enhancing device interactions through personalized AI recommendations. Additionally, smart cities leverage Edge AI to manage urban infrastructure efficiently, proving that this technology is crucial for effective city planning and resource management.

  • Preparing Your Business for Edge AI: Key Strategies

  • As businesses consider adopting Edge AI, experts advise starting with a clear use case tailored to their specific needs. Debojyoti Dutta from Nutanix stresses the importance of identifying concrete applications; for instance, retail businesses might focus on visual data analysis for inventory restocking or theft prevention. Companies must also measure key performance indicators (KPIs) to evaluate success. Beyond use cases, organizations should consider the necessary infrastructure and employee training to facilitate a seamless transition to Edge AI solutions. As this technology becomes increasingly prevalent, ensuring that teams are equipped to implement and manage it will be vital for businesses striving to stay competitive in a rapidly evolving landscape.

Glossary

  • Edge AI [Concept]: A technology that processes artificial intelligence tasks directly on devices rather than relying on distant cloud servers, enabling real-time data analysis and enhanced decision-making.
  • IoT devices [Technology]: Internet of Things devices are smart devices that connect to the internet, allowing them to send and receive data, which can be utilized in conjunction with Edge AI for local data processing.
  • autonomous vehicles [Product]: Vehicles equipped with technology that allows them to navigate and operate without human intervention, often utilizing Edge AI for real-time decision-making.
  • smart cities [Concept]: Urban areas that use technology, including Edge AI, to improve the quality of life for residents through efficient management of municipal services and infrastructure.
  • performance indicators (KPIs) [Process]: Metrics used by organizations to measure the success of various operational strategies or business activities.
  • personalized AI recommendations [Technology]: Suggestions or content provided to users based on their preferences and behaviors, enhanced through Edge AI capabilities.
